Explanation
This legislation authorizes the Director of Public Utilities to enter into an agreement with Bermex, Inc. in the amount of $2,200,000.00 for Water Meter Reading Services for the Division of Water, recurring monthly and quarterly for predetermined routes within the City of Columbus and contract communities. Services will include data collection through manual reads and radio reads using the Department of Public Utilities’ equipment.
In 2023, the City started a Sensus-based AMI implementation which is currently scheduled to continue into 2027. Once changed to the Sensus system, the meter will no longer need to be read manually and will drop off of the meter reading route. The City is anticipating approximately 10,000 water meters per month will be converted starting near the end of 2024 and continue until the completion of the project. The City is anticipating approximately 2,000 electric meters per month will be converted starting in Spring 2025. As meters are changed to the AMI system, meter reading routes will be consolidated as needed by DPU. The intent of this contract is to bridge the gap between the start of the EMP implementation and its conclusion, where it is expected that meters will be able to be read remotely.
While the AMI project may come to a completion in 2027, it is anticipated that the meter reading services outlined in the RFP may continue until 2030.
PROCUREMENT: The Department of Public Utilities solicited competitive proposals through Vendor Services and Bonfire from September 12th, 2024 to October 11th, 2024 for the Customer Self-Service Portal Solution and Implementation in accordance with the relevant provisions of Chapter 329 of City Code, RFQ028673. Three (3) bids were received by Bermex, Inc., Texas Meter and Device Co., and Olameter Coporation. They were all deemed responsive and were evaluated on November 5th, 2024.
